Asked If He Was Faced With The Question Of Nepotism, Aditya Said...

Bollywood actor Aditya Roy Kapur has been hogging all the limelight ever since his portrayal of Shaan Sengupta in the blockbuster web series The Night Manager. Now, in an interview with Filmfare, the actor has opened up about his initial days in the industry and on being faced with the question of nepotism. Talking to Filmfare, Aditya Roy Kapur said that he started in the industry by doing supporting roles hence nepotism didn't play a part in his journey as an actor.

He said, "I think people know that I have kind of made my way into the industry. I started with supporting roles in films my brothers weren't involved with. My journey has been a public one. People saw my career develop slowly. By the time I did my first leading role, I had already done three supporting parts. So I think that journey is clear for people to see."

On being asked about his auditioning experiences, Aditya Roy Kapur emphasised that rejection is a part of the auditioning process however, he noted that the process in itself was never scarring for him.

Talking to Filmfare, Aditya Roy Kapur said, "If you want to be an actor, I think rejection is part of the process. You better get used to it. The early days of auditioning were pretty much a lot of no. I used to audition for a lot of stuff but it's not like I knew for sure that I wanted to be an actor. I was an RJ and I was happy.  I was never really into films. For me, it happened by chance. I used to go to certain auditions because people used to call me now and then. And I would audition because you never know what opportunities would come. But I don't think those early years scarred me a lot."

All About The 'Benadryl Challenge' That Claimed The Life Of A US Teen

A 13-year-old boy from Ohio, US tragically died after overdosing on over-the-counter medication while attempting a viral TikTok trend, New York Post reported. The teenager died after ingesting 12 to 14 pills of Benadryl, an antihistamine as part of the 'Benadryl Challenge' on the social media platform TikTok. What is the 'Benadryl Challenge'? 'Benadryl Challenge', encourages its users to take dangerous amounts of the over-the-counter-drug diphenhydramine, commonly found in products like Benadryl and other OTC medications. The challenge, which particularly targets teenagers, urges them to take 12-14 pills at a time to induce hallucinations.
